Suitable for nitrous oxide systems (NOS); Suitable for supercharged or turbo; Wrist pins and pin-fitting included at no cost; Accumulator groove included; Double pin oilers, force fed from oil ring; Balanced to +/- 1 gram; Radius valve reliefs; Generous valve relief depths allow for high lift; Pick lock grooves for easy lock removal; Suitable for angle milled heads; Fully CNC machined. Notes: B – Supplied with Double Spiral Locks, D – Rail Support included, O – Made for 10.200 Block Height, P – 9.2 Deck Height, Q – Also fits 4.000 Stroke and 6.385 Rod, R – Can be used with 4.500 Stroke and 10.180 block with 6.535 Rod, S – Supplied with .150 Wall (151g) or optional .180 Wall (175g).

What information do I need to match these pistons to my engine?

You need the engine code, bore size, stroke, rod length, pin diameter and target compression ratio. These determine the correct piston compression height and crown design.

How should ring gaps be set for these pistons?

Ring gaps must be set by your engine builder based on fuel type, boost level and the intended rpm range. Forced-induction engines usually require larger gaps.

Are forged pistons suitable for street engines?

Yes. Forged pistons handle detonation and high cylinder pressure better than cast units. Your builder should set the piston-to-bore clearance to suit your application.

What are the recommended applications for the CP Pistons S5140?

The CP Pistons S5140 are designed for high-performance applications in the Chevrolet Big Block 454 engine. They are suitable for use with nitrous oxide systems, as well as supercharged or turbocharged setups, making them ideal for racing and performance builds.

What machining considerations should I keep in mind when using these pistons?

When installing the S5140 pistons, ensure that the bore clearance is set correctly according to your engine's specifications. Additionally, check the ring gaps to accommodate the intended operating conditions, especially if you plan to run high boost or nitrous.

What is the weight of the CP Pistons S5140, and how does it affect performance?

The S5140 pistons weigh 689 grams. While this weight is suitable for high-performance applications, it's important to balance the entire rotating assembly to minimise vibrations and ensure optimal engine performance.

Can the CP Pistons S5140 be used with angle milled heads?

Yes, the S5140 pistons are designed to be compatible with angle milled heads, thanks to their generous valve relief depths. This allows for high lift camshafts without clearance issues.

What is the significance of the double pin oilers included with these pistons?

The double pin oilers in the S5140 pistons provide enhanced lubrication to the wrist pins, which is crucial for high-performance applications. This feature helps reduce friction and wear, contributing to the overall reliability of the engine under high-stress conditions.
